Job summary

Transco Rail Services, part of Marmon Holdings, is hiring a Repair Supervisor to lead shop floor operations in Miles City, MT. The role emphasizes safety, quality, and daily execution for hourly teams on railcar repair projects.

The ideal candidate will have 5+ years in railcar repair or industrial operations, supervisory experience, and fluency with blueprints and FRA/AAR rules. Competitive salary and full benefits accompany the position.

What You’ll Do

This role is responsible for leading repair operations, overseeing hourly employees, and ensuring safe, efficient, and compliant execution of all work activities.

On Any Given Day, You Will
  • Lead, coach, and develop hourly employees across repair activities
  • Drive safe work practices and ensure adherence to all safety standards
  • Ensure compliance with OSHA, FRA, AAR, company, and customer requirements
  • Monitor daily production, track work in process, and update job status
  • Participate in daily production meetings and communicate progress updates
  • Partner with Quality and EHS teams to maintain compliance and audit readiness
  • Support hiring, onboarding, training, and performance management of employees
  • Manage materials and equipment in coordination with Materials leadership
  • Identify improvement opportunities and support process enhancements
  • Address employee relations matters, including coaching and corrective actions

What We’re Looking For

We’re seeking a strong people leader with operational knowledge and a focus on safety, quality, and execution.

Requirements
  • High School Diploma or equivalent required
  • 5+ years of experience in railcar repair, manufacturing, or industrial operations
  • Prior supervisory or team leadership experience
  • Knowledge of FRA regulations and AAR Interchange Rules
  • Ability to read and interpret blueprints, weld symbols, and technical drawings
  • Strong communication, organization, and problem‑solving skills
Preferred
  • Bachelor’s Degree in a related field
  • Experience leading in a regulated environment
  • Background in continuous improvement or Lean practices
Work Environment
  • Significant time spent on the shop floor in an industrial environment
  • Exposure to equipment, noise, and varying weather conditions
  • Physical activity including walking, climbing, and lifting (up to 50 lbs)
  • Required use of PPE and adherence to all safety standards
